gyrostat

4 senses · Free VividLex dictionary · Thesaurus

  1. 1. n. A modification of the gyroscope, consisting essentially of a fly wheel fixed inside a rigid case to which is attached a thin flange of metal for supporting the instrument. It is used in studying the dynamics of rotating bodies. Source: opted
